安装kvm虚拟机过程中遇到的问题,KVM虚拟机安装过程中常见问题及解决方案详解
- 综合资讯
- 2024-12-07 10:46:11
- 1

在KVM虚拟机安装过程中,常见问题包括安装失败、无法启动、性能不稳定等。本文将详细解析这些问题,并提供相应的解决方案,帮助用户顺利完成KVM虚拟机安装。...
在kvm虚拟机安装过程中,常见问题包括安装失败、无法启动、性能不稳定等。本文将详细解析这些问题,并提供相应的解决方案,帮助用户顺利完成KVM虚拟机安装。
随着虚拟化技术的不断发展,KVM作为Linux下的开源虚拟化解决方案,因其优秀的性能和稳定性受到了广泛关注,在安装KVM虚拟机的过程中,许多用户会遇到各种问题,本文将针对安装kvm虚拟机过程中遇到的问题进行详细分析,并提供相应的解决方案,以帮助大家顺利安装和使用KVM虚拟机。
KVM安装前准备
1、硬件要求
(1)CPU:KVM需要CPU支持硬件虚拟化功能,如Intel的VT-x或AMD的AMD-V,在安装前,请确保CPU支持这些功能。
(2)内存:KVM至少需要1GB内存,建议4GB以上,以便运行更多的虚拟机。
(3)硬盘:至少需要10GB以上硬盘空间,根据需要运行的虚拟机数量和大小进行调整。
2、系统要求
(1)操作系统:KVM支持各种Linux发行版,如CentOS、Ubuntu、Debian等。
(2)内核版本:KVM需要Linux内核版本在2.6.24以上,且支持虚拟化扩展。
KVM安装过程中遇到的问题及解决方案
1、问题:安装过程中出现“无法安装KVM模块”错误
解决方案:
(1)检查CPU是否支持虚拟化功能,并确保BIOS/UEFI已开启虚拟化选项。
(2)检查内核版本是否支持虚拟化扩展,如果过低,请升级内核。
(3)在安装过程中,选择安装“KVM支持”组件。
2、问题:安装完成后,无法启动虚拟机
解决方案:
(1)检查虚拟机配置文件(通常是/lib/libvirt/qemu/qemu:///system/domain-xxx.xml)中的CPU类型是否与物理CPU一致。
(2)检查虚拟机内存分配是否合理,避免分配过多内存导致系统崩溃。
(3)检查虚拟机硬盘类型是否为IDE,建议使用SCSI或virtio。
3、问题:虚拟机运行不稳定,频繁崩溃
解决方案:
(1)检查虚拟机内存分配是否合理,避免内存不足导致系统崩溃。
(2)检查虚拟机硬盘类型是否为virtio,IDE硬盘可能会出现性能瓶颈。
(3)检查虚拟机网络配置是否正确,确保网络连接稳定。
4、问题:虚拟机无法连接到网络
解决方案:
(1)检查虚拟机网络配置文件(通常是/lib/libvirt/qemu/qemu:///system/network-xxx.xml)中的网络类型是否正确。
(2)检查虚拟机网络接口是否已启用。
(3)检查物理主机网络配置是否正确,确保虚拟机网络可以访问外部网络。
5、问题:虚拟机无法启动,出现“无法加载内核模块”错误
解决方案:
(1)检查虚拟机内核版本是否与物理主机一致。
(2)检查虚拟机配置文件中的内核参数是否正确。
(3)在物理主机上安装对应的内核模块。
6、问题:虚拟机启动缓慢,性能不佳
解决方案:
(1)检查虚拟机CPU分配是否合理,避免过多虚拟机占用物理CPU资源。
(2)检查虚拟机内存分配是否合理,避免内存不足导致性能下降。
(3)检查虚拟机硬盘类型是否为virtio,IDE硬盘可能会出现性能瓶颈。
在安装和使用KVM虚拟机的过程中,遇到各种问题是难免的,通过以上分析和解决方案,相信大家已经对KVM虚拟机安装过程中遇到的问题有了更深入的了解,只要按照正确的方法进行操作,就能顺利安装和使用KVM虚拟机,享受虚拟化带来的便利。
本文链接:https://www.zhitaoyun.cn/1385182.html
发表评论